    You have a range set up out there somewhere, right? Assuming you do, what distance are your "long range" targets?
    Don't 'hold my feet to the fire' on the distances. But, IIRC got 1@240y 1@460y 1@520 1@660 1@720y 2@1080y +-20yards on those distances. All AR500. So they take almost anything.
    In other words, what range are your scopes zeroed for?
    I zero all long range rifles @ 100y. That's my base zero, then twist/hold for my dope.

    I zero all hunting rifles using a MPBR (maximum point blank range). Via-
    www.shooterscalculator.com/point-blank-range.php

    I run the round through the Crono, set up for a 4" target, adjust for atmosphere. It's point, shoot and allows for a lot of confidence not thinking about drop. I'm not one that believes in long range hunting. I'm good with >400

    I have too much respect for a critter living in x100 harder conditions then me, to take an arrant shot.
